WINNIPEG — A suspicious package found outside a Shoppers Drug Mart near the Health Sciences Centre turned out to be nothing
Emergency crews surrounded the Shoppers Drug Mart on Notre Dame Ave. Thursday evening before shutting down a portion of Sherbrook Street near Notre Dame Ave.
It happened shortly before 10 p.m.
The bomb unit and haz mat team was also called to this location. Global News was also told a portion of northbound Sherbrook was also blocked.
According to several sources obtained by Global News, the bomb squad detonated a package around 12:30 a-m.
There were no reports of injuries or any information on who sent the package.
Police tell Global News Friday morning, crews cleared the scene shortly before 1:00 a.m. Friday.
